Key Responsibilities
* Mechanical engineering design for dam operations and equipment integration.
* Inspection, investigation, and condition assessment of existing dams.
* Construction support services, including inspection of works, evaluation of quality control and quality assurance data, and construction reporting.
* Preparation of tenders and proposals and providing mentoring.
